Transaction 7e693a0b223d72f1bd1106bb1834e9f1102fafa55862cdc109aeef2e571e6585

1 Input
2 Outputs
  • 7e693a0b223d72f1bd1106bb1834e9f1102fafa55862cdc109aeef2e571e6585:0
  • value  500000
    address  3QeaSUV9tKmCm2LHkRPomZaAFEPmwpvYdm
  • 7e693a0b223d72f1bd1106bb1834e9f1102fafa55862cdc109aeef2e571e6585:1
  • value  12689100
    address  1DPqRszgZehRdn3hiRZZWAJuSGkXc4RbBc